The Importance of Exercise for Cats
Through play, kittens master new behaviors they'll need in the future, learning to hunt and defend themselves. For indoor cats, who don't go outside and typically lead a sedentary lifestyle with little exercise, playing with another cat also provides exercise, a chance to release pent-up energy. Movement is as essential for animals as it is for humans.
If a cat spends a lot of time alone (which is the case in most situations), it may be due to physical inactivity or lack of exercise. Insufficient exercise can lead to unreasonable aggression, obesity, and destructive behavior. Conversely, cats that run and play a lot are more affectionate, balanced, and peaceful. In a city apartment, we can offer cats games that only vaguely resemble hunting. To maintain the thrill of the hunt, it's important to maintain regularity and variety. Cats are generally conservative. They like a routine that's consistent day after day. Therefore, it's a good idea to include a special time—a "game hour"—into it.
Animal games can last a long time, but usually an hour is enough to satisfy their need for active movement. Of course, this amount of time isn't ideal for focusing on just one activity, such as catching a toy mouse. Such a relay race is unlikely to be to the owner's liking, and it will tire the cat out. You can use random play tools, such as a candy wrapper ball, a cork, or a paper bag.

Cat toys
It's a good idea to select special items that your cat can only use when you're present. For example, a mouse on a string isn't very safe, as your cat could get tangled in the string or swallow part of it. It's best to only give it to your cat when you're nearby. Many cats enjoy a laser pointer, or more precisely, the dot it creates. By purchasing one, the owner can calmly read a favorite book, occasionally moving their hand, while the cat chases the red dot across the room.
It's important to remember that to maintain physical health, a cat should have access to not only horizontal but also vertical space in the apartment. Nature has instilled in animals a desire to conquer heights, which is why they love climbing. The ideal exercise equipment for a cat is a special tree that allows free climbing. If you don't want to overspend, you can build your own from unused shelves. Alternatively, you can buy or make a scratching post with your own hands (there are some on sale that can be attached to both the floor and the ceiling), which the cat can also climb on.
